West 833
833 King St W, Toronto
A double tower development at the corner of King Street West and Niagara Street, West 833 was converted from a three-storey former perfume factory from the 1930’s and a 7-storey contemporary addition made of brick and glass. Combined, the project offers 52 boutique Toronto lofts for sale and for rent, ranging in size from bachelor apartments to two-bedroom suites, as well as a few penthouse units. With a welcoming lobby, these lofts feature desirable finishes like exposed concrete ceilings, bright floor to ceiling windows, hardwood floors in living areas and bedrooms and open concept kitchens. The two buildings share a sunny rooftop deck and garden that overlooks the neighbourhood, plus fitness and party rooms. Additionally, West 833 is optimally situated in the King West neighbourhood. Close to Liberty Village and only a short trip to the Rogers Centre stadium, the CN Tower, and the Metro Toronto Convention Centre, as well as an endless list of shops, restaurants, bars and clubs.

About 833 King St W, Toronto
833 King St W is only steps away from Wallace Espresso for that morning caffeine fix and if you're not in the mood to cook, Bibab Express and Ali Baba's are near this loft. Groceries can be found at Kitchen Table which is a 3-minute walk and you'll find Pharmasave only an 8 minute walk as well. Fort York: Garrison Common and Victoria Memorial Square are both in close proximity to West 833 and can be a great way to spend some down time. 833 King St W is only steps away from great parks like Stanley Park, Massey Harris Park and Gateway Park.
For those residents of 833 King St W without a car, you can get around rather easily. The closest transit stop is a Light RailStop (KING ST WEST AT NIAGARA ST) and is only steps away, but there is also a Subway stop, OSGOODE STATION - SOUTHBOUND PLATFORM, a 19-minute walk connecting you to the TTC. It also has (Light Rail) route 304 King, (Light Rail) route 504 King, and more nearby. If you're driving from West 833, you'll have easy access to the rest of the city by way of Gardiner Expressway as well, which is within a 4-minute drive getting on and off at Rees St.
